VANESSA FARMER B.Comm (ADEL) LL.B. (HONS)

MANAGING PARTNER

Vanessa Farmer is the Managing Partner of Withnalls. Admitted to practice in 1999, she became a Principal of Withnalls in 2001.

She has a strong sense of social justice and specialises in family law with extensive experience in property division and children's issues.

Vanessa regularly appears as a counsel in the Supreme, Family and Local Courts.

She is a skilled, hard working advocate who takes pride in her work and who enjoys the challenge of complex litigation and successful outcomes on behalf of her clients.

Vanessa practices primarily in the area of Family Law and De Facto Litigation, Wills and Estates.

JOSEPH CAVANAGH B.A & LL.B.

Joe Cavanagh joined Withnalls Lawyers in January 2022 having previously practised exclusively in the area of Family Law in South Australia since 2019. Joe was admitted to practice in the Supreme Court of South Australia and the High Court of Australia in 2020. Joe ensures a pragmatic approach is taken to each individual’s needs and seeks to resolve matters as cost-effectively and efficiently as possible.

Joe practices in the following areas of law

  • Family Law - including parenting and property matters, divorce, child support, spousal maintenance, and parentage testing matters;

  • Domestic Violence - matters on behalf of protected persons or defendants; and

  • Civil Litigation matters.

Joe is a committed advocate and enjoys appearing regularly in the Federal Circuit and Family Court of Australia and Local Court of the Northern Territory. Advocacy is a key area of Joe’s interest in the law.

Education

  • Bachelor of Laws and Bachelor of Arts (Double Major in English and History) graduating 2019; and

  • Graduate Diploma of Legal Practice from the College of Law graduating 2020.

Joe also hopes to complete the College of Law Masters of Law majoring in Family Law
